Cancer Warrior Spotlight: Kanon

Told in the words of his father, Adam:
After weeks of unexplained back-to-back sicknesses, Kanon was diagnosed in January of 2025 at 2 years old with high risk, Stage 4 Neuroblastoma. There were multiple tumors found including a large mass in his abdomen.
He has endured 10 months of chemo as well as multiple surgeries including a heartbreaking 12-hour surgery in an attempt to remove the cancer which had encased his left adrenal gland and other organs. He went through multiple rounds of radiation and currently in the middle of 5 months of weekly hospital stays to receive Dinutuximab, an intravenous immunotherapy medication that has been proven to help prevent the cancer from returning. That will be followed with oral medications and routine clinic visits for blood work to monitor how his body is recovering.
